Transaction 3faa2a24b5cf256fce66cc1178e9be73541159261af33925c33800be133a246a
1 Input
1 Output
-
3faa2a24b5cf256fce66cc1178e9be73541159261af33925c33800be133a246a:0
- value
- 81646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 be66c7003f29263b86287627cb8d7171d08ce65e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JMkWYVup7v5KGs1YXiQAYaPep2RtM3j4B